2009 Longshot Contest Winners

Jim Koch, the founder and brewer of Samuel Adams, started out as a home brewer himself.  He has always been a vocal supporter and great champion of the home brew hobby.    Samuel Adams holds a contest every year called Longshot, where they allow home brewers all over the country to submit their beer and have it judged by a panel of experts.  The winners of the contest get to have their beer nationally distributed by Sam Adams!

They pick three winners and announce them at the Great American Beer Fest.  Two of the winners are selected from the general home brew community while one is chosen from among the Sam Adams employees.   They highly encourage their employees to brew beer and over 90% of them do, that’s pretty impressive.
